I read on wikipedia that in 2002, their football coach tried to dry the field off with a helicopter... during the game?

"On October 11, 2002, a tremendous downpour postponed a Westfield varsity football game against rival Centreville for the Concorde District championship. Head coach Tom Verbanic, desperate to keep the game on time, had the field covered with tarps and hired a helicopter in an attempt to dry the field. Several thousand dollars later, the game was still postponed until November 17. The match resulted in a win for Westfield, earning the school's first district championship title.[65] The use of the helicopter for drying grass was later criticized heavily.[66]"
